Biography
Feefy A’bdu is an actress and dancer that was born in the governorate of al-Manoufiyah. She began her career as a dancer as part of the folklore group “A’akef” and thereafter appeared as a dancer on cinema productions before being assigned a leading role in the Enaas al-Daghdaghy’s title “Imraa Wahida la Takffy” (One Women Is not Enough).
